Transaction 6620260ad00a98907809832dfff2cc7a733fba1d0ebfecefb2e35afbbbe68a6f
1 Input
1 Output
-
6620260ad00a98907809832dfff2cc7a733fba1d0ebfecefb2e35afbbbe68a6f:0
- value
- 1993922
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f431ecc57a618314246fd5a2c5151bf76b57a9f7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PGBged8psw7wDYhHCwA6b6R49G27BgZVK